Controller Torque Rotate Speed Power Display for Automatic Assembly Instrument Amplifier of Data Storage Torque Sensor

The DYN-303 digital torque display device is a compact, industrial-grade tool designed for real-time monitoring of torque, speed, and power in automatic assembly systems and data storage torque sensor applications. Built with durable materials and featuring RS232/RS485 interfaces, it offers customizable settings and robust certifications for seamless integration into automated workflows.
